There will be major changes for services on the South Yorkshire Supertram network later this month and stretching into June as a programme of rail replacement gets underway. Whilst this first phase of work will only see changes to the tram service between Saturday 25th May and Sunday 2nd June (coinciding with the May half term holidays) its also been confirmed that there will be more works to come over the summer.
The works will mean that no trams will run through the city centre with Fitzalan Square, Castle Square, Cathedral, City Hall and West Street all closed (in addition Netherthorpe Road will be closed for stop refurbishment). Rail replacement will be undertaken between Fitzalan Square and Park Square roundabout which will prevent trams from accessing most of the city centre from the depot at Nunnery Square. Further work is taking place at Cathedral which also prevents this from being used for trams to reverse.
The highlights of the revised service in operation (if disruption due to engineering works can have highlights!) are the return of a Green route which will operate from Halfway direct to Meadowhall, some Purple route trams going to Meadowhall again (although not via Cathedral with the majority of trams on this route being diverted to terminate at Cricket Inn Road), the chance to regularly use the section of Park Square Junction direct from Sheffield Station to Hyde Park and the regular use of platform C at Sheffield Station (this is the old platform to the left of the station entrance where Tram-Train services will depart from).
Between Saturday 25th May and Sunday 2nd June the following services will run:
- Blue – Malin Bridge to University of Sheffield every 20 minutes (Netherthorpe Road stop closed). All trams will use platform B at University of Sheffield.
- Yellow – Middlewood to University of Sheffield every 20 minutes (Netherthorpe Road stop closed). All trams will use platform B at University of Sheffield.
- Purple – Herdings Park to Cricket Inn Road (some journeys will be extended to Meadowhall early morning and evening). Hourly Monday to Saturday, half hourly Sunday.
- Tram-Train – Rotherham Parkgate to Sheffield Station (this service will terminate at platform B at Sheffield Station to allow passengers to alight but boarding will be at platform C; this is not the usual platforms and is located to the left of the station entrance and not the right hand side as the usual platforms are)
- Green – Halfway to Meadowhall up to every 12 minutes
- TR1 Tram Replacement Bus Service – Granville Street to the city centre and back up to every 6 minutes
